The Science Behind Calcium in Milk

Why does this happen? To understand, think of lactating animals like a bank that draws on its reserve funds. When calcium isn’t available from food (the primary source), the body shifts gears and starts mobilizing calcium from its own internal reserves. This might seem like a neat little fix, but here’s the catch: if these reserves are insufficient or too depleted, the amount of calcium that finds its way into the milk decreases. Busting Some Myths

Now, let’s take a moment to debunk a few misconceptions. Some might think that an increase in calcium concentration could occur as the body compensates for the deficiency. However, this couldn’t be further from the truth. The body doesn’t just magically create calcium when needed; it’s about balance. And when calcium intake from the diet isn't sufficient, alternatives just aren’t available, leading one conclusion—higher calcium concentration simply isn’t an option.

Then, there’s the idea that the protein concentration might increase if calcium drops. Here’s the thing, protein and calcium are kind of like a pair of shoes—they complement each other but aren't interchangeable. While protein plays a considerable role in milk, a deficiency in calcium specifically modifies calcium levels, not affecting protein concentration in this instance.
